It is unlawful for a person to maintain a place of business within this State required by this Article to be licensed to engage in the business of selling, offering for sale, or possessing with the intent to sell tobacco products without first obtaining all licenses required by this Article. ?(1969, c. 1075, s. 2; 2017-39, s. 10; 2019-169, s. 4.14(a); recodified from N.C. Gen. Stat. ? 105-113.29 by 2021-180, s. 42.13E(d), (e).)
